Seventy-one percent of Americans think renter’s insurance costs more than $250 per year, with 22% of that group pegging the costs at $1,000 per year or more. According to the National Association of Insurance Commissioners, the average cost is actually just $187 per year. “Many Americans don’t realize that they could be on the hook for potentially thousands of…
